The automotive industry is one of the largest and most influential consumers of industrial fabrics, and its evolving landscape is reshaping the dynamics of this market. From enhancing safety to improving sustainability, industrial fabrics are at the core of automotive innovation, supporting the industry’s transformation toward electric vehicles (EVs), lighter structures, and environmentally responsible designs.

 

Safety remains the foremost application of industrial fabrics in vehicles. Airbags, seat belts, and interior reinforcements rely heavily on durable, high-performance fabrics that can withstand immense pressure and stress. As global safety standards become more stringent, the demand for advanced industrial fabrics that meet rigorous testing continues to rise.

 

Comfort and aesthetics are another dimension where fabrics play a critical role. Automotive interiors, including seat upholstery, headliners, carpets, and door panels, use fabrics engineered for durability, stain resistance, and aesthetic appeal. With consumer preferences shifting toward premium and sustainable materials, automakers are integrating recycled fabrics and natural fibers into vehicle designs.

 

The transition to electric and hybrid vehicles has further boosted demand for lightweight fabrics. Reducing vehicle weight directly contributes to energy efficiency and extended driving ranges, making lightweight industrial fabrics an attractive solution for automakers. Heat- and flame-resistant fabrics are also critical for EV battery insulation, ensuring passenger safety and battery performance.

 

Beyond interiors and safety, industrial fabrics contribute to automotive sustainability. Recycled polyester and bio-based fabrics are increasingly being used to align with green certifications and eco-friendly brand positioning. Many carmakers are collaborating with fabric manufacturers to create closed-loop systems where end-of-life vehicle fabrics can be recycled into new materials.

 

Technological advancements are making automotive fabrics smarter. Fabrics with integrated sensors are being developed to monitor passenger health, detect fatigue, or regulate climate control. These innovations align with the rise of connected and autonomous vehicles, opening new opportunities for the industrial fabrics market.

 

Asia-Pacific, home to major automotive manufacturing hubs like China, Japan, and India, dominates the market for automotive fabrics. Europe and North America are also key players, with strong emphasis on sustainable and premium automotive interiors. Emerging economies are witnessing increased vehicle production, further expanding the demand for industrial fabrics.

 

The future of the automotive sector will continue to rely heavily on high-performance industrial fabrics. As vehicles become safer, smarter, and more sustainable, the role of these fabrics will only grow, cementing their place as an essential element of automotive innovation.
